The Yutang Spring Hanfu is a masterpiece of intricate craftsmanship and cultural significance. Its origins can be traced back to the Han dynasty, when it was worn by scholars and noblemen as a symbol of status and elegance. The name 'Yutang Spring' is a reference to its vibrant colors and intricate patterns, which resemble the beauty of spring, with its blooming flowers and warm hues.
The design of Yutang Spring Hanfu is a fusion of classic and modern elements. It typically consists of a long robe, often embroidered with intricate patterns, which are often floral or geometric in design. The colors used are vibrant and often reflect the hues of spring, such as green, pink, and peach. The robe is often paired with a matching headband or cap, which completes the Traditional look.
